To enable a controller on your Android phone, first, ensure your controller is Bluetooth compatible. Next, go to your Android's Settings, then Bluetooth & device connection. Turn on Bluetooth and set your controller to its pairing mode. Your phone will now search for devices. Select your controller from the list of available devices to establish the connection. Once connected, you’re ready to enjoy your games with enhanced control!

- Can I use any Bluetooth controller with my Android phone? Most Bluetooth-enabled controllers are compatible with Android phones, but it's best to verify the controller's specifications for Android support before pairing.
- Why won't my Android phone recognize my Bluetooth controller? Ensure your controller is in pairing mode and that Bluetooth is enabled on your Android device. If issues persist, try restarting both devices or updating your phone's software.
- Do I need any additional apps to use a controller on Android? Generally, no additional apps are required. Android supports Bluetooth controllers natively, but some games may require controller support or specific settings.
